What exhibits do at GEB

GEB papers are game-theoretic, so the most valuable exhibits make strategic structure and formal results instantly legible to a specialist reader. Figures and tables should let the Editor in Charge and referees verify the setup and see the result without re-deriving it. Format note: the published format is elsarticle (elsarticle-num citations), and both LaTeX and Word are accepted at submission — but exhibits should be print-clear and self-contained regardless of stage.

Exhibit types and standards

Game representations

  • Normal-form payoff matrices — clean, labeled players/strategies; mark equilibria explicitly.
  • Extensive-form trees — show information sets, action labels, and payoff vectors at leaves; use tikz for crisp vector output.
  • Mechanism / timing diagrams — stages, messages, and the order of moves where relevant.

Result exhibits

  • Theorem/assumption maps — a table relating assumptions to which results use them, so generality is visible at a glance.
  • Comparison tables — your result versus the nearest prior results (assumptions, class of games, what is proved).
  • Equilibrium tables — for worked examples, list strategies and payoffs; consistent with the solver output.

Experimental exhibits

  • Distributions of play and convergence-over-rounds plots; show the equilibrium prediction as a reference line.
  • Treatment comparisons with uncertainty shown (CIs or session-level scatter); cluster-aware.
  • Avoid chartjunk (no 3D, minimal color); vector output (PDF/EPS) for print.

Standards (all exhibits)

  • Self-contained notes: a reader understands the exhibit without hunting through the text.
  • Numbered, called out in order, and tied to the specific theorem or hypothesis they support.
  • Notation in exhibits matches the body exactly.
  • Legible at print size; equilibria/key cells visually flagged.

Worked micro-example: a payoff-matrix caption

  • Before: "Table 1. The stage game." — a referee must reread Section 2 to decode rows, columns, and which cells matter.
  • After: "Table 1. Stage-game payoffs (row player first). Boldface cells are the two pure-strategy Nash equilibria; the starred cell is the risk-dominant one selected by Theorem 1." — the caption now says which equilibria exist, how they are marked, and which result the table supports.

Game trees get the same upgrade: say what the dashed information sets encode and which subgame the accompanying proposition solves.

Referee expectations at GEB (exhibit-level)

  • Equilibrium verifiability: a referee may recompute a finite example's equilibria (e.g., in Gambit); the matrix or tree must carry every payoff needed to do so.
  • Assumption traceability: an assumption-to-theorem map is the cheapest answer to "which results survive if Assumption 3 is dropped" — a standard GEB generality probe.
  • Session-level honesty: pooling over sessions without showing session scatter invites an immediate clustering objection; sessions, not subjects, are the independent unit in interactive games.
  • Print discipline: elsarticle typesetting punishes wide matrices; split a large game into per-subgame panels rather than shrinking fonts.

Anti-patterns

  • A complex extensive-form game described only in words
  • A payoff matrix that does not mark the equilibria
  • Experimental bar charts hiding session-level variation and uncertainty
  • Tables whose symbols differ from the body's notation
  • Color-only encodings that fail in grayscale print
